How to Diagnose Misfire Using OBD2 Scanner Like a Pro



Diagnosing engine misfires can be stressful for car owners. Sometimes the engine shakes, loses power, or the check engine light turns on. These symptoms can mean many things. But with an OBD2 scanner, you can quickly find the cause. Today, almost all cars made after 1996 have an OBD2 port. It lets you talk to your car’s computer and see what’s wrong. This article will guide you, step by step, on how to diagnose a misfire using an OBD2 scanner. You’ll learn what a misfire is, how OBD2 works, which codes to look for, and how to use the data to fix your car.

Let’s dive in and make misfire diagnosis simple—even if you’re new to car repairs.

What Is An Engine Misfire?

An engine misfire happens when one or more cylinders fail to burn fuel properly. The engine runs rough, loses power, or makes strange noises. Sometimes, you notice shaking or hesitation. The check engine light often comes on.

Misfires can be caused by:

  • Faulty spark plugs
  • Bad ignition coils
  • Fuel delivery problems
  • Vacuum leaks
  • Mechanical issues (like low compression)

In modern cars, the computer (ECU) detects misfires and stores information. This is why using an OBD2 scanner is effective.

Understanding Obd2 Technology

OBD2 stands for On-Board Diagnostics, version two. It’s a system that monitors your car’s health. Every car sold in the US since 1996 must have OBD2.

The OBD2 system detects problems and stores Diagnostic Trouble Codes (DTCs). These codes help mechanics—and you—find out what’s wrong.

The OBD2 port is usually under the dashboard, near the steering wheel. Plugging in a scanner gives you access to the car’s computer.

What Data Can Obd2 Read?

An OBD2 scanner reads:

  • Trouble codes (like P0300, P0301)
  • Live sensor data (RPM, temperatures, voltages)
  • Freeze frame data (snapshot of engine when a fault occurs)
  • Emission status

Some advanced scanners also show graphs and allow you to clear codes.

How to Diagnose Misfire Using OBD2 Scanner Like a Pro

Credit: www.icarsoft-us.com

Types Of Obd2 Scanners

There are several kinds of OBD2 scanners. Each has its own features and price.

Scanner Type Features Price Range
Basic Code Reader Reads and clears codes $20-$50
Bluetooth Scanner Connects to phone, live data, easy to use $30-$100
Professional Scanner Advanced diagnostics, graphs, brand-specific $150-$500+

For misfire diagnosis, even a basic scanner works. But a Bluetooth or professional scanner gives more information.

How To Diagnose Misfire Using Obd2 Scanner

Let’s break down the process into clear steps. Each step includes practical advice and examples.

Step 1: Safety First

Always make sure the car is parked, the engine is off, and the parking brake is on. If you need to run the engine, keep hands and tools away from moving parts.

Step 2: Locate The Obd2 Port

Most cars have the OBD2 port under the dashboard, near your left knee. Sometimes it’s behind a cover. Look for a 16-pin connector.

Step 3: Plug In The Scanner

Connect your OBD2 scanner to the port. Turn the ignition to “On” (but don’t start the engine yet). This powers the scanner.

Step 4: Read Trouble Codes

Use the scanner to check for Diagnostic Trouble Codes (DTCs). Misfire codes start with P0300.

  • P0300: Random/multiple cylinder misfire
  • P0301: Cylinder 1 misfire
  • P0302: Cylinder 2 misfire
  • And so on…

Write down all codes. Sometimes you’ll see several codes, like P0302 and P0305. This tells you which cylinders are affected.

Step 5: Check Freeze Frame Data

Freeze frame data is a snapshot of engine conditions when the fault happened. Look for:

  • Engine RPM
  • Coolant temperature
  • Load
  • Fuel trim

This information helps you understand if the misfire happened when the engine was cold, hot, idling, or under load.

Step 6: Analyze Live Data

Modern scanners show live sensor readings. Key data for misfire diagnosis includes:

  • RPM: Sudden drops can signal misfire
  • Ignition timing: Irregular timing can cause misfire
  • O2 sensor readings: Can show rich or lean fuel mixture
  • Fuel trims: High positive or negative values may indicate fuel delivery issues
Live Data Normal Range What to Watch For
RPM 700-900 (idle) Fluctuations or drops
Ignition Timing Variable Erratic values
O2 Sensor 0.1-0.9V Constant low/high readings
Fuel Trim -10% to +10% Extreme values

Step 7: Identify Common Causes

Use the codes and data to focus your search. For example:

  • P0301 with rough idle: Check spark plug for cylinder 1
  • P0300 with random misfire: Check ignition coils, fuel injectors, vacuum leaks

If the freeze frame shows misfire during cold start, suspect faulty sensors or fuel delivery.

Step 8: Inspect Physical Components

Once you know which cylinder misfired, check:

  • Spark plugs: Look for wear, cracks, or fouling
  • Ignition coils: Swap with another cylinder and see if the misfire moves
  • Fuel injectors: Listen for clicking sound; test with multimeter
  • Vacuum leaks: Spray carb cleaner near intake and listen for RPM changes
  • Compression: Low compression can cause misfire

A quick tip: If the code changes after swapping ignition coils, you’ve found the faulty part.

Step 9: Clear Codes And Retest

After repairs, use the scanner to clear codes. Start the engine and check if the misfire returns. Sometimes codes reappear immediately; sometimes after a drive.

If the check engine light stays off and no misfire codes return, your repair was successful.

Real-life Example: Diagnosing P0302

Let’s say your scanner shows P0302 (Cylinder 2 misfire). Here’s a step-by-step diagnosis:

  • Check spark plug in cylinder 2. Replace if worn.
  • Swap ignition coil between cylinder 2 and 3. If misfire moves to cylinder 3 (P0303), replace coil.
  • Test fuel injector with multimeter. Compare readings to other injectors.
  • Inspect for vacuum leaks near cylinder 2.
  • Clear codes and drive car.

This method saves time and prevents unnecessary parts replacement.

Understanding Obd2 Misfire Codes

OBD2 misfire codes are standard across all brands. Here’s a quick reference:

Code Cylinder Meaning
P0300 Multiple/Random Misfire detected, no specific cylinder
P0301 1 Cylinder 1 misfire
P0302 2 Cylinder 2 misfire
P0303 3 Cylinder 3 misfire
P0304 4 Cylinder 4 misfire
P0305 5 Cylinder 5 misfire
P0306 6 Cylinder 6 misfire
P0307 7 Cylinder 7 misfire
P0308 8 Cylinder 8 misfire

Knowing these codes makes diagnosis easier.

Common Misfire Diagnosis Mistakes

Many beginners make mistakes that waste time and money. Here are two often missed insights:

  • Ignoring Freeze Frame Data: This snapshot tells you when the misfire occurred. It’s valuable for finding intermittent issues.
  • Clearing Codes Too Soon: If you clear codes before fixing the issue, you lose important diagnostic data. Always fix first, clear codes later.

Other mistakes include:

  • Replacing parts without checking data
  • Not testing coils or injectors before buying new ones
  • Forgetting to check for vacuum leaks

Advanced Obd2 Features For Misfire Diagnosis

Some OBD2 scanners offer advanced features:

  • Mode 6: Shows test results for misfire detection, including counts per cylinder
  • Graphing live data: Makes it easier to spot irregularities
  • Manufacturer-specific codes: Some brands have extra codes beyond P0300-P0308

Using these features can help you find subtle problems.

How to Diagnose Misfire Using OBD2 Scanner Like a Pro

Credit: www.foxwelldiag.com

Choosing The Right Obd2 Scanner

If you plan to diagnose misfires often, invest in a scanner with:

  • Live data viewing
  • Freeze frame data
  • Mode 6 support
  • Easy interface

Don’t choose based only on price. A good scanner saves money over time.

Misfire Diagnosis: Diy Or Mechanic?

If you have an OBD2 scanner and basic tools, you can diagnose most misfires yourself. But some cases—like low compression or computer faults—need a mechanic.

Signs you need professional help:

  • Misfire persists after replacing common parts
  • Compression is low
  • Engine makes unusual noises
  • Codes return immediately after clearing

Practical Tips For Accurate Diagnosis

  • Always write down codes before clearing. You may need them later.
  • Use live data while driving. Some misfires only happen under load.
  • Check the basics first: Spark plugs, coils, wires.
  • Don’t ignore vacuum leaks. They cause misfires and are easy to miss.
  • Compare cylinder readings. If one cylinder is different, focus your search there.

How Obd2 Data Helps Fix Misfires Faster

OBD2 scanners don’t just show codes—they give context. For example, freeze frame data can show the misfire happened at high RPM. This points to a fuel delivery issue, not ignition.

Live data can reveal a bad O2 sensor or fuel trim. If you see a misfire and high negative fuel trim, the engine is getting too much fuel. This helps you fix the root cause.

Misfire And Emissions

Misfires increase emissions. A car with misfire can fail emissions tests. OBD2 systems track misfires to protect the environment. Repairing misfires helps your car run clean and pass inspections.

Why Misfire Diagnosis Matters

Ignoring misfires leads to bigger problems:

  • Damaged catalytic converter
  • Reduced fuel economy
  • Engine damage
  • Failed emission tests

Quick diagnosis protects your car and wallet.

How to Diagnose Misfire Using OBD2 Scanner Like a Pro

Credit: www.foxwelldiag.com

Case Study: Solving A Difficult Misfire

A 2012 Ford Fusion had P0304 (Cylinder 4 misfire). The owner replaced the spark plug and coil, but the code returned. Using OBD2, they found freeze frame data showed misfire during heavy acceleration. Live data showed fuel trim was +18%—much higher than normal.

After checking for vacuum leaks and testing the fuel injector, they found a clogged injector. Replacing it fixed the misfire.

This shows how OBD2 data can reveal hidden issues.

How To Prevent Misfires

  • Maintain spark plugs: Replace every 30,000 miles
  • Check ignition coils: Look for cracks or corrosion
  • Use quality fuel: Dirty fuel can clog injectors
  • Fix vacuum leaks quickly
  • Service fuel injectors: Clean or replace as needed

Preventing misfires saves money and keeps your car healthy.

Comparing Obd2 With Old Diagnostic Methods

Before OBD2, mechanics relied on:

  • Listening to engine sounds
  • Checking spark plugs manually
  • Guessing based on symptoms

OBD2 made diagnosis faster and more accurate.

Diagnostic Method Speed Accuracy Tools Needed
OBD2 Scanner Fast High Scanner, basic tools
Manual Inspection Slow Medium Hand tools
Trial-and-error Very Slow Low Varies

Useful Resources For Misfire Diagnosis

If you want more in-depth info, visit the official EPA site for OBD2 regulations and emission impact: EPA Vehicle Emissions.

Frequently Asked Questions

What Is A Misfire Code On Obd2?

A misfire code is a trouble code starting with P0300. It means the computer detected a cylinder not firing correctly. Each number after P0301, P0302, etc., shows which cylinder is affected.

Can I Drive With A Misfire?

It’s not safe to drive with a misfire. The car may lose power, stall, or damage the catalytic converter. Always fix misfires quickly.

Do All Obd2 Scanners Detect Misfires?

Yes, all OBD2 scanners can read misfire codes, but advanced scanners show more details (live data, freeze frame). Basic scanners only show codes.

How Often Should I Check For Misfires?

Check for misfires if you notice rough running, the check engine light, or reduced power. Regular checks during oil changes can prevent problems.

Are Misfires Always Caused By Spark Plugs?

No. Misfires can be caused by ignition coils, fuel injectors, vacuum leaks, low compression, or even computer faults. OBD2 helps find the exact cause.

Diagnosing misfires with an OBD2 scanner makes car care easier and more precise. With these steps, you can find and fix most misfires yourself, saving time and money. Don’t let engine problems go unchecked—your car and your wallet will thank you.



We may earn a commission if you click on the links within this article. Learn more.

Leave a Reply

Your email address will not be published. Required fields are marked *